Meaning of Klay

Klay is an English variant of the name Clay, which originates from the Old English word ‘clǣg’, meaning ‘clay’, ‘earth’, or ‘soil’. Historically, it began as an occupational surname for individuals who worked with clay—such as potters, brickmakers, or tilemakers—or who lived near clay-rich soil. The transition from surname to given name occurred primarily in English-speaking countries, particularly the United States, where it embodies qualities of being grounded, practical, and connected to nature. Unlike names with religious or mythological origins, Klay’s meaning is literal and occupational, reflecting its straightforward linguistic heritage.

Origin & Cultural Significance

Klay has its roots in medieval England, where occupational surnames like Clay became common identifiers. As English naming traditions evolved, many such surnames were adopted as first names, especially in the 19th and 20th centuries. The name gained modest popularity in the United States, often chosen for its strong, single-syllable sound and natural imagery. While not tied to any specific religion, it is used across various cultural contexts in English-speaking regions. The spelling ‘Klay’ represents a modern phonetic variation, distinguishing it from the more traditional ‘Clay’ while retaining the same etymological foundation.
